INTRODUCTION
COGNITAM INJECTION contains Piracetam which belongs to the group of medicines known as Nootropics. It is used in the treatment of myoclonus of cortical origin in combination with other anti-myoclonic therapies. Myoclonus is a sudden, involuntary muscle jerk, shake or spasm that may be caused due to disturbance in the brain and nervous system.???? ?
Before receiving COGNITAM INJECTION, inform your doctor if you have severe kidney disease, liver problems, gastrointestinal ulcer, history of cerebral hemorrhage, severe bleeding and are undergoing any major surgery including dental surgery. ??
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in pregnant and breast-feeding women unless advised by the doctor. ?
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in children (below 16 years of age). It should be used with caution in elderly patients. Consult your doctor before receiving this medicine.
The common side effects of receiving COGNITAM INJECTION are abnormal movements, nervousness and weight gain. Inform your doctor if any of the side effects worsen.????
USES OF COGNITAM INJECTION
Treats myoclonus (sudden, involuntary muscle jerk, shake or spasm)
HOW COGNITAM INJECTION WORKS
COGNITAM INJECTION is a derivative of the neurotransmitter ?-aminobutyric acid (GABA) which improves membrane stability and fluidity in brain thereby restoring the neurotransmission via glutamatergic and cholinergic (ACh) receptors resulting in controlled movements.?
DIRECTIONS FOR USE
COGNITAM INJECTION should be only given by a doctor or a nurse. It should be given either intravenously (in the vein) or intramuscularly (in the muscle). Your doctor will decide the correct dose and duration of COGNITAM INJECTION for you depending upon your age, body weight and disease condition.

WARNING & PRECAUTIONS
PREGNANCY
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in pregnant women unless considered clearly necessary. Consult your doctor before receiving this medicine.?
BREASTFEEDING
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in breastfeeding woman as it is passes through breastmilk. Discuss the risks and benefits with your doctor before receiving this medicine.??
ALCOHOL
Avoid consumption of alcohol while receiving COGNITAM INJECTION.
KIDNEY
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in patients with severe kidney impairment. It should be used with caution in patients with renal insufficiency. Consult your doctor before receiving this medicine.?
LIVER
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in patients having liver impairment. Consult your doctor before receiving this medicine.
ALLERGY
Do not receive COGNITAM INJECTION if you are allergic to Piracetam, other pyrrolidone derivatives (such as levetiracetam) or any other ingredients of this medicine.????
OTHERS
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use if you:
Have huntington?s disease (also known as huntington?s chorea)
Have ever experienced a brain haemorrhage?
Before receiving COGNITAM INJECTION, inform your doctor if you:
Have severe haemorrhage
Gastrointestinal ulcer (due to risk of bleeding)
Underlying disorders of haemostasis (process to prevent and stop bleeding)
History of cerebral hemorrhage
Are undergoing major surgery including dental surgery
Use in pediatrics:
COGNITAM INJECTION is not recommended for use in children below 16 years of age. Consult your child?s doctor for advice.??
Use in geriatrics:
COGNITAM INJECTION should be used with caution in elderly patients. Your doctor may adjust the dose based on evaluation of functioning of the kidney. Consult your doctor before receiving this medicine.?
INTERACTIONS
A. Drug-Drug interactions:
Before receiving COGNITAM INJECTION, inform your doctor if you are taking any of the following medicines:
Thyroid hormones (medicine used to treat hypothyroidism)
Anticoagulants such as aceno-coumarol (medicine used to prevent clotting of blood)
Carbamazepine, phenytoin, phenobarbitone, valproate (medicine used to control fits or seizures)
